Verremo a prendervi in albergo e inizieremo il nostro viaggio attraverso il passo del Tizi n’Tichka, la via diretta per Ouarzazate. Questa strada spettacolare offre una vista mozzafiato sulle montagne innevate dell’Atlante e su numerosi villaggi berberi. Ci fermeremo ad Ait Ben Haddou per esplorare l’esterno della famosa Kasbah, patrimonio mondiale dell’UNESCO. Se il tempo a disposizione lo consente, si visiterà anche l’interno.
Scenderemo poi verso Ouarzazate prima di attraversare le gole per raggiungere Agdz, dove i palmeti della Valle del Draa, la più lunga valle fluviale del Marocco, orlano il paesaggio. Proseguendo, il verde lussureggiante lascerà il posto alle singolari formazioni rocciose vulcaniche delle montagne del Sahro, che ci condurranno verso il deserto.
Con l’avvicinarsi della sera, arriveremo al nostro lussuoso campo nel deserto, dove sarete accolti con tè alla menta e datteri o noci fresche. Situato tra splendide dune di sabbia, l’accampamento offre un senso di solitudine nel vasto deserto africano e al contempo i comfort di uno stile di vita nomade. Godetevi una deliziosa cena seguita da un’accogliente serata intorno al fuoco, sotto il cielo stellato africano. La serenità del Sahara, con le sue innumerevoli stelle, promette un’esperienza indimenticabile. Riposerete in lussuose tende di tela, sentendovi come se foste entrati in un racconto de Le mille e una notte.
Dopo aver lasciato il deserto, salirete sulle montagne dell’Atlante per visitare la splendida Gola del Todra, una drammatica fenditura nelle colline vicino a Tinerhir. Quest’area è piena di kasbah abbandonate, palmeti e villaggi in mattoni di fango, che la rendono un sogno per i fotografi. Man mano che ci si avvicina alla gola, si ergono imponenti scogliere che raggiungono i 300 metri di altezza. Le tonalità dorate delle pareti rocciose cambiano meravigliosamente con la luce del sole durante il giorno. È possibile scorgere le popolazioni berbere locali che guidano le loro mandrie attraverso la gola.
Durante l’esplorazione, avrete l’opportunità di sgranchirvi le gambe con una passeggiata per ammirare appieno il paesaggio mozzafiato. Successivamente, tornerete al veicolo e ripercorrerete la strada per uscire dalla gola, proseguendo verso Ouarzazate. Da lì, attraverserete nuovamente le montagne dell’Atlante per tornare a Marrakech, dove sarete accompagnati al vostro hotel.
Sì, il Marocco è generalmente sicuro per i turisti, ma come ogni destinazione, è essenziale esercitare cautela ed essere consapevoli di ciò che ci circonda.
Il periodo migliore per visitare il deserto del Sahara è durante i mesi più freschi, da ottobre ad aprile, quando le temperature sono più miti e comode per l’esplorazione.
I visitatori di molti Paesi possono entrare in Marocco senza visto per soggiorni fino a 90 giorni. Tuttavia, è essenziale verificare i requisiti per il visto in base alla propria nazionalità prima di partire.
La cucina marocchina è varia e saporita, nota per piatti come il tagine (stufato a cottura lenta), il couscous e la pastilla (una pasta salata). Spesso è caratterizzata da una miscela di spezie come cumino, zafferano e cannella.
La mancia è apprezzata per un buon servizio in Marocco, soprattutto nei ristoranti, negli hotel e per le guide turistiche. Circa il 10% del conto è solitamente considerato adeguato.
